All of this would eventually culminate in a legal case surrounding his will, that ended up in the Supreme Court. Marshall was not stupid, he was a billionaire, who clearly had to have a sharp mind to be so successful, he would not be so naïve to forget what Vickie Lynn was getting out of him. She had financial security and affection, and Marshall got to enjoy himself in the care of a young, beautiful woman in the last years of his life. Vickie Lynn’s relationship with Marshall was not parasitical, it was mutually beneficial. She was grateful for his care, the financial safety she provided for herself and her son.įor a woman who grew up poor and unloved, it was unsurprising that Marshall’s care would be so deeply appreciated by her. Vickie Lynn lacked a father figure and was extremely emotional when Marshall eventually died. Retrospectively, things were never as black and white as they seemed. Their eventual marriage caused an uproar, and Marshall was seen as a helpless old man, taken advantage of by a cunning vixen. Smith’s image came crashing down upon the revelation of her marriage to Marshall, shifting public perceptions of her, from classy model to gold-digging floozy. Her 90s campaign for H&M was also impactful, with her billboards causing several car accidents in major European cities in 1994. Playboy was also one of her biggest breaks, but it also damaged her image, due to the sheer amount of misogyny she faced. Perhaps her most iconic images came from her 90s GUESS Jeans campaign, where she recreated the vintage look of Hollywood, cementing her within popular culture. Vickie became renowned as a blonde-bombshell, emulating the likes of Monroe and Mansfield. The connection between them would remain hidden for years.
